Zipper:
I'm worried that the lightgun won't work through my glass bezel. I've written to Act Labs with my query, but they say that they haven't tested it, and therefore cannot guarentee it will work :'( Can any of you people here with the techy know-how tell me if this will work or not? My first guess would be yes - but if the glass is in sunlight, then the reflection would effect the gun performance. Also the glass might slightly tint the bright white flash. So my second guess would be maybe not. Anyone got any ideas? :-/ |

Howard_Casto:
I really wish they would switch to sonic technology... you simply don't have all of these display problems or multi device conflicts. You can point the thing at a friggin wall and as long as the referece points are on that wall it will register. Why was actlabs so short-sighted as to ignore this method? To add two player support all they would have had to have done would be to add a "mode 2" to the guns which would send an alternate code set to the reciever. I'm well aware of the drawbacks involving "signal bounce" but it's no worse than the problems light guns have regarding reflections. |
Lilwolf:
The sonic method had a L shaped bar that goes over the monitor... that kinda sucks... and it probably wont work with a glass bezel... but you can but it over it. I asked Branden... he said that he liked the technology and they are interested in looking into it... btw, he was the one who told me it used sonic technology. So he knows more about it then I do. btw, I'm going to try it tonight, but the old guns used a mouse driver to get them to work in mame... I wonder if it works better now.. If it does, it might be a great solution for people on a budget.. will report tomorrow (hopefully) |
